With the introduction of the use of _Static_assert, edk2 requires a C11 compatible compiler. Update Include/Base.h to be compliant with C11.
As of C11, the maximum type of an enum is type `int`. Since the UEFI Specification 2.3.1 Errata C allows either `int` or `unsigned int`, fix the 32-bit enum check to use a signed int. Since the UEFI 2.3 Specification only allowed signed int, update the comment to reference 2.3.1 Errata C where the change was made to allow unsigned int.
